Ainsley Earhardt’s book, America, I’m So Glad You Were Born, is really good and shows all of the reasons why we should celebrate the founding of our country.

The illustrations really help tell the story and make a young reader like myself want to keep turning the pages.

The book mentions God and Jesus, and how we are free to worship however we want. It also includes, and talks about, how the military, doctors and nurses, and police all help to keep this country safe.

I also like how the illustrations showed kids examples of people who love, and give great respect, to our country.

I recommend this book to kids, parents, and grandparents, who can all read it together as a family. It reminds us of what makes our country exceptional, not just for our country’s birthday, but all year round.

Editor’s note: Eleanora Venditti is Salena Zito’s 10-year-old granddaughter.
